Transaction 84bca4bf682e5ea911135c418c8fcf12a93c0b2a777ae8369927767b911fe584
1 Input
1 Output
-
84bca4bf682e5ea911135c418c8fcf12a93c0b2a777ae8369927767b911fe584:0
- value
- 3029742
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 037c65672e9d663af76f444cc13c2710ee515e62 OP_EQUAL
- address
- 321SyK4UKcFL3XgQaKpCbVuYTmjWUtKpFC